The households in India have been run by women primarily, following the centuries old tradition. From taking care of the child's breakfast to ensuring that the mother in-law's morning cup of tea is served on time, it is always the woman of the household. She is a wife, a daughter, a daughter in-law, a mother.... But who is she in reality? Mrinalini. The name was abruptly forgotten the moment she stepped into the Acharya household as a married woman. She became Mrinal for her husband, Bouma (daughter in-law) for her in-laws and other elders, Boudi(sister in-law) for her brothers in-law and Mrs. Acharya or Acharya Boudi for outsiders. Her identity was forgotten as she gradually accepted her duties as a married woman, as a daughter in-law and as someone who was expected to sacrifice. Their home wasn't a mansion or even a bungalow. There were financial constraints and there were challenges like every other middle class home. Not everything was easily available, apart from that one thing that was abundant and pravalent: PATRIARCHY She was taken for granted like most women in India are. Maybe there was love, maybe there was no mistreatment yet Mrinalini felt the walls around her constricting on her and causing her asphyxiation. This is the story of a bird compelled to live in a locked, golden cage... Will she ever liberate herself and fly? ... "I don't want to become a mother." This line is a taboo for women in some parts of the world, and so was for Khusi Mukherjee. At the age of 25, independent and single, she wanted to live her life according to her rules. But everything changed when she met Bhaskar Goswami, a potential groom selected by her mother. They met, talked, liked each other and got married. Sounds like happily ever after, isn't it? But no, there's a small twist to it. Khusi never wanted to bear a child, and that's what made her a pariah in Indian society. Will Khusi be able to endure the pressure of her decision? Will she keep her head high and stick to her beliefs, or bend to the social norms? What will happen when Bhaskar comes home one day, with an absurd proposition and a revelation, that could change Khusi's life all together? She has to face the biggest challenge of her life, her husband's child. What new surprises and people awaits her, and would it be for good or will it shatter her forever?
